【Java SE】数组常见问题及技巧用法
数组的初始化数组的初识化包括两个方面:1.静态初始化在创建数组的时候直接赋值1. 2. int []arr1=new int[]{1,2,3}; 3. 4. int []arr2={1,2,3};这两种方式都可以,在静态初始化的时候new int[]可以省略不写。2.动态初始化在创建数组的同时赋予数组的大小,到用的时候再给元素赋值int []arr=new int[10];1. //赋值 2...
java数据结构,一个案例带你用数组模拟队列,环形队列!
队列队列是一个有序列表,可以用数组(顺序存储)或是链表(链式存储)来实现。遵循先入先出的原则。即:先存入队列的数据,要先取出。后存入的要后取出。使用数组模拟队列队列本身是有序列表,若使用数组的结构来存储队列的数据,则队列数组的声明如下图,其中maxSize是该队列的最大容量。因为队列的输出,输入是分别从前后端来处理,因此需要两个变量front及rear分别记录队列前后端的下标,front会随着数....
【Java知识课堂】数组详细介绍(二)
3.数组的应用场景3.1作为函数的参数当我们需要传递一堆相同类型的数据时,我们就可以把数组作为方法的参数进行传递。如下public static void func(int[] arr){ for (int i = 0; i < arr.length; i++) { System.out.print(arr[i]+" "); } ...
【Java知识课堂】数组详细介绍(一)
1、数组的基本概念1.1为什么要使用数组 如果我们要定义三个整型变量并赋值,我们可以一个一个写,但是如果我们要定义10个或100个变量呢?我们如果再一个一个定义就会显得过于麻烦,也会让代码显的冗余!而如果我们想定义一组数据,同时这组数据都是相同数据类型的,那我们就可以用“数组”来定义这书数据1.2什么是数组数组:可以看成是相同类型元素的一个集....
Java中的数组
Java中的数组数组是一种最简单的复合数据类型,它是有序数据的集合,数组中的每个元素具有相同的数据类型,可以用一个统一的数组名和不同的下标来来确定数组中唯一的元素,根据数组的维度,可以将其分为一维数组,二维数组和多维数组等。数组具有以下三个基本特性:一致性:数组只能保存相同数据类型元素,元素的数据类型可以是任何相同的数据类型。有序性:数组中的元素是有序的,通过下标访问。不可变性:数组一旦初始化,....
Java:使用for循环进行简单的数组求和
1:实验要求:使用循环结构,计算数组{20,30,40,50,60,70,80,90}中各元素的和,并在控制台打印出来。public static void main(String []args){ int b[]= {20,30,40,50,60,70,80,90};//数组元素之间需要用逗号隔开 int s=0;//元素都是int型 for(int i=0;i<...
【Java】引用类型数组的理解与操作
前言本篇博客介绍java当中数组部分的相关知识,java当中的数组是对象,而数组类型是引用类型,对这两者之间的关系要有一定的理解;还在这里利用Array工具类去完成对数组的操作。一. 数组的基本创建和使用数组,可以看成是相同类型元素的一个集合,在内存中是一段连续的空间,每个空间有自己的编号,起始位置的编号为0,即数组的下标。1. 数组的创建和初始化1.1 创建格式T[] 数组名 = new T[....
Java数组
0 写在前面数组是存储相同类型值的序列。1 声明数组数组是一种数据结构,用来存储同一类型值的集合。通过一个整型下标 (index,或称索引)可以访问数组中的每一个值。例如,如果 a是一个整型数组,a[i] 就是数组中下标为i的整数。声明:Java中使用new创建数组。 方式一:数组类型[] 数组名称 = new 数组类型[数组长度]; 方式二...
Java中的数组
1、声明数组、分配空间、赋值分开写 第一步:声明数组: 数据类型[] 数组名; 或者 数据类型 数组名[]; // 声明8大基本类型的数组 第二步:分配空间,告诉你声明的数组里可以存储多少个数据 // 数组名 = new 数据类型[数组元素个数]; 第三步:给数组赋值,将数据存储到数组中 // 数组名[下标] = 数据; 操作数据,使用数组名[数组元素下标]来操作数据packa...
Java基础--数组练习2
@[toc]一、数组知识回顾之前咱们学了数组的基础知识,并做了小练习。还不清楚数组基本知识的戳这里,非常详尽!!!本次将继续带大家做数组练习,数组非常重要,希望大家能够熟练掌握。接下来先梳理一下前面说过的知识点,看看你是否都知道呢,不清楚的可以看我之前的文章哦。(1)概念数组是用来存储一组相同数据类型的数据的容器。将一组数据统一地管理起来。(2)特点1.数组是一个引用数据类型。2.数组内部可以存....
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
Java更多数组相关
- Java循环数组
- Java数组知识点
- 数组Java
- Java数组定义
- Java数组array list
- Java数组array列表list
- Java数组list
- Java数组列表
- Java数组入门
- Java数组遍历
- Java数组方法
- Java数组字符串
- Java数组对象
- Java数组内存
- Java数组应用
- Java基础数组
- Java int数组
- Java数组字符
- 算法数组Java
- Java数组区别
- Java数组数据
- Java string数组
- Java数组二维数组
- Java入门数组
- Java se数组
- leetcode数组Java
- Java数组案例
- 数组Java python
- Java算法数组
- Java拷贝数组
Java开发者
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~
+关注